Output 6903d4d681495dbbab74ed706f704467a7329e864e3bccaf22ab54eb95895441:18

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462a550b3656c89f863d62eba99b2c5fa33ec399 OP_EQUAL
address
3861wGKG9i88H2hy9XH8XYT14HTwVow1B7
transaction
6903d4d681495dbbab74ed706f704467a7329e864e3bccaf22ab54eb95895441
spent
true